Hema is a Brisbane-based mapping company transitioning from paper to digital maps. This requires completely redesigning and rebuilding their GIS database to be database-centric rather than product-centric. They integrated data from multiple sources into single feature classes and tables to simplify the data model. Generalizing point of interest and road data was necessary for digital maps. This transition to digital is essential for Hema's future success.

Editor's Notes
Hema founded in 1983
Digital mapping products – gps navigation devices, maps, apps, cloud based services
Centralised data – requires data generalisation process
Generalisation
Only certain roads shown at certain zoom levels
Only certain POIs shown at certain zoom levels and grouped around localities
Only certain topographical points shown at certain zoom levels
Multiple data sources – no single point of truth
Product centric
Desktop based
Heavily reliant on cartographers
Digital output = digitised paper products
Single point of truth – complete redesign and rebuild
Simplified data model
Integrated Roads
26 POI tables to 9. Duplicates removed. Redundancies removed. Rich content – attribution, text, photos, video etc added
Restructured Topo – same attributes across all feature classes
New digital product – designed for digital consumption not digitised from paper product
Move from desktop to server/web based
Data now exposed to more users
Allows faster, more efficient data maintenance
Allows for creation of new, Australia wide fit for purpose digital products
All POIs shown – Too cluttered, duplications
Data Generalisation
Roads – only display certain roads at certain zoom levels
POIs – only display certain POIs at certain zoom levels
Topo – only show certain Topo at certain zoom levels
Fully automated and repeatable
Create buffers around localities, size based on population
INSIDE locality buffers
Join buffered localities with urban area polygons based on name
Remove duplicates and add to locality labels
OUTSIDE locality buffers
Buffer each POI
Remove duplicates
